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from North Queensferry to Thurnscoe start from as little as £22.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from North Queensferry to Thurnscoe start from £146.20 one way, or £154.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from North Queensferry to Thurnscoe are available for £154.60 one way, or £200.90 return

Facilities and Amenities

North Queensferry train station is equipped to make your journey as seamless as possible. Although there isn't a ticket office, you can collect your pre-purchased tickets or buy them directly using the available ticket machines, which are accessible to everyone. For passengers requiring assistance with hearing, an induction loop system is in place for a better travel experience. CCTV cameras provide an added layer of security, guaranteeing peace of mind during your time at the station.

While waiting for your train, you can relax in the seating area. However, it's worth noting there are no accessible toilets or baby changing facilities, so planning ahead is advised. Car parking is available 24/7 with 13 free spaces, including one designated for Blue Badge holders.

Accessibility

North Queensferry station scores reasonably well on accessibility, featuring a Category B classification, which indicates partial step-free access. Ramps provide access to platforms, but a connecting footbridge with stairs is present for crossing between platforms. If you require additional assistance, bookings for help can be organized through the easy-to-navigate Passenger Assist service.

Onward Travel Options

Connecting with other modes of transportation from North Queensferry is straightforward. Taxis can be booked through resources like TrainTaxi. However, if your journey demands a bus service, further details about bus routes and schedules can be found at Traveline Scotland or by contacting them directly at 0871 200 22 33.

For those travelling when rail services are replaced, convenient rail replacement buses pick up and drop off from the car park at Platform 1, ensuring no destination is out of reach.

Facilities and Services

Thurnscoe Train Station, while unstaffed, is equipped with convenient ticket machines to purchase and collect tickets, making it easy for travelers to access services without the need for a ticket office. There's step-free access to platforms, ensuring ease for passengers with mobility challenges, though there's no ramp available for train access. For those needing assistance, help can be requested at the station or pre-booked through Passenger Assist, giving peace of mind to those requiring extra support.

The station features 60 parking spaces, all free of charge, which are great for daily commuters or those planning longer excursions. Bicycle storage is also offered, with eight sheltered spaces monitored by CCTV, giving you the confidence to cycle-and-ride.

Onward Travel Options

Though Thurnscoe station doesn’t have direct public facilities like shops or ATMs, its connectivity is not lacking. For continued journeys, there’s a bus stop conveniently located nearby, and service information is readily available via Busline at 0871 200 2233. Additionally, travelers can make use of taxi services to get around, leaving the station-side or opposite under the railway bridge for journeys to Leeds or Sheffield, respectively.
